【PCL采样一致性算法】教程文章相关的互联网学习教程文章

探讨:石榴算法上线后 该如何开辟新的SEO之路

如今的SEO界,任何一次搜索引擎算法的更新都直接牵动着每位站长的心,5月中旬上线的“石榴算法”想必诸位都铭记于心。百度官方是这么说的:“一直以来,我们本着为用户提供最优质直接的信息的原则,不断优化算法、升级系统。保护优质页面与打压低质页面是一直都运用的两种方式。” 从这一点可以明显看出,百度旨在提高用户体验的基础上,并不断完善自身算法,减少互联网垃圾信息的存在。此次算法的更新,让很多人都感到欣慰,因为算...

分治算法小总结 x【代码】

其实这个题用冒泡排序做的,但用归并排序也能做出来(分析一下此题与逆序对是有相同之处的)由于两者的代码完全一样,就只放一个啦 ~\(≧▽≦)/~啦啦啦1.洛谷 P1116 车厢重组题目描述在一个旧式的火车站旁边有一座桥,其桥面可以绕河中心的桥墩水平旋转。一个车站的职工发现桥的长度最多能容纳两节车厢,如果将桥旋转180度,则可以把相邻两节车厢的位置交换,用这种方法可以重新排列车厢的顺序。于是他就负责用这座桥将进站的车厢...

《算法竞赛进阶指南》0x03差分【代码】

题目链接:https://www.acwing.com/problem/content/102/给定一个序列,只能对一个区间加一或者减一,问至少需要多少步使得所有数都变成一致的?有多少种一致序列?利用差分,对一个区间进行加一或者减一的话,一定是一个差分+1加上另一个差分-1。代码如下:#include<bits/stdc++.h> usingnamespace std; typedef unsigned int ui; typedef longlong ll; typedef unsigned longlong ull; #define pf printf #define mem(a,b) memse...

kmp算法原理与应用(简单易懂)【图】

原文:https://www.cnblogs.com/linruier/p/9726788.html

Imail密码加密算法及VBS实现

Imail的所有邮局信息,比如用户,密码都实际上都是存储在计算机注册表当中的,所以只需要打开注册表就可以看到Imail里的所有信息,包括用户的密码.细节:Imail将企业邮局信息全部存储在:HKEY_LOCAL_MACHINE\SOFTWARE\Ipswitch\IMail\Domains\<DOMAINNAME>\Users\<USERNAME>这样一个键里,其中DomainName是邮局名,UserName是用户名,而在<USERNAME>下有一个名叫Password的键值则是存储的用户密码.密码并不是明文存储的,而是结这了简单的加密...

排序算法【代码】【图】

1.简单排序1.1.冒泡排序冒泡排序(Bubble Sort),是一种计算机科学领域的较简单的排序算法。1.1.1.需求排序前:{4,5,6,3,2,1} 排序后:{1,2,3,4,5,6}1.1.2.排序原理1. 比较相邻的元素。如果前一个元素比后一个元素大,就交换这两个元素的位置。2. 对每一对相邻元素做同样的工作,从开始第一对元素到结尾的最后一对元素。最终最后位置的元素就是最大值。 1.1.3.冒泡排序的代码实现冒泡排序API设计:名 Bubble构造方法 Bubble():...

大数据时代:基于微软案例数据库数据挖掘知识点总结(Microsoft 顺序分析和聚类分析算法)【图】

原文:(原创)大数据时代:基于微软案例数据库数据挖掘知识点总结(Microsoft 顺序分析和聚类分析算法)前言本篇文章继续我们的微软挖掘系列算法总结,前几篇文章已经将相关的主要算法做了详细的介绍,我为了展示方便,特地的整理了一个目录提纲篇:大数据时代:深入浅出微软数据挖掘算法总结连载,有兴趣的童鞋可以点击查阅,本篇我们将要总结的算法为:Microsoft顺序分析和聚类分析算法,此算法为上一篇中的关联规则分析算法的一...

常见算法:C语言求最小公倍数和最大公约数三种算法

最小公倍数:数论中的一种概念,两个整数公有的倍数成为他们的公倍数,当中一个最小的公倍数是他们的最小公倍数,相同地,若干个整数公有的倍数中最小的正整数称为它们的最小公倍数,维基百科:定义点击打开链接求最小公倍数算法:最小公倍数=两整数的乘积÷最大公约数求最大公约数算法:(1)辗转相除法有两整数a和b:① a%b得余数c② 若c=0,则b即为两数的最大公约数③ 若c≠0,则a=b,b=c,再回去运行①比如求27和15的最大公约数过...

【机器学习】knn算法自实现【代码】

1import pandas as pd2import numpy as np3 4 5def build_data():6""" 7 加载数据8 :return:9"""10# 1、加载数据11 data = pd.read_excel("./电影分类数据.xlsx") 1213return data 141516def distance(v1, v2): 17"""18 计算距离 19 :param v1:点1 20 :param v2: 点2 21 :return: 距离dist 22"""23# 法124# v1 是矩阵 将矩阵转化数组,再进行降为1维25# v1 = v1.A[0]26# print(v1)27# sum_ = 028# for i in ...

JNI测试-java调用c算法并返回java调用处-1到20阶乘的和【代码】【图】

一,java端:  定义native方法, ‘public native long factorial(int n);‘, 该方法用c/c++实现,计算‘1到20阶乘的和‘,参数中‘int n‘是前n项的阶乘的和(这里是20).返回计算结果,并返回java调用处.代码为: 1publicclass FactorialJava {2 3publicnativelong factorial(int n);4 5//evaluate the elapse time.and the execution result. 6publiclong elapse() {7long start = System.currentTimeMillis();8 9// code executing ti...

数据结构与算法---堆排序(Heap sort)【代码】【图】

堆排序基本介绍1、堆排序是利用堆这种数据结构而设计的一种排序算法,堆排序是一种选择排序,它的最坏,最好,平均时间复杂度均为O(nlogn),它也是不稳定排序。2、堆是具有以下性质的完全二叉树:每个结点的值都大于或等于其左右孩子结点的值,称为大顶堆, 注意 : 没有要求结点的左孩子的值和右孩子的值的大小关系。3、每个结点的值都小于或等于其左右孩子结点的值,称为小顶堆4、大顶堆举例说明5、小顶堆举例说明 小顶堆:arr[i] ...

Weka:call for the EM algorithm to achieve clustering.(EM算法)【代码】【图】

EM算法:在Eclipse中写出读取文件的代码然后调用EM算法计算输出结果:package EMAlg; import java.io.*;import weka.core.*; import weka.filters.Filter; import weka.filters.unsupervised.attribute.Remove; import weka.clusterers.*; publicclass EMAlg {public EMAlg() {// TODO Auto-generated constructor stubSystem.out.println("this is the EMAlg");}publicstaticvoid main(String[] args) throws Exception {// TODO ...

GC常见算法

什么是垃圾回收程序运行会产生各种各种的数据,那么这些数据存在于内存当中,这些数据不可能是永久存在的,无效的资源对象需要进行垃圾回收,释放内存。 引用计算法此对象有一个引用,既增加一个计数器,删除一个引用减少一个计数器,垃圾回收时,只回收计数器为0的对象。特点:简单但是速度很慢,缺陷是不能处理循环引用的情况。 标记清除法标记:从根节点开始标记引用对象  清除:未被标记的对象就是垃圾对象,可以清除  原理...

武汉科技大学ACM :1002: 零起点学算法66——反话连篇【代码】

Problem Description把输入的字符按照反着顺序输出Input多组测试数据 每组一行(每组数据不超过200个字符)Output按照输入的顺序反着输出各个字符Sample InputI am a boy.Sample Output.yob a ma I #include<stdio.h> #include <string.h> int main() {int l,i,n;char a[201];while(gets(a)!=NULL){l=strlen(a);for (i=0;i<=l-1;l--)printf("%c",a[l-1]);printf("\n");}return0; } 原文:http://www.cnblogs.com/liuwt365/p/41595...

php 分库分表hash算法

复制代码 代码如下://分库分表算法 function calc_hash_db($u, $s = 4) { $h = sprintf("%u", crc32($u)); $h1 = intval(fmod($h, $s)); return $h1; } for($i=1;$i<100;$i++) { echo calc_hash_db($i); echo "<br>"; } function calc_hash_tbl($u, $n = 256, $m = 16) { $h = sprintf("%u", crc32($u)); $h1 = intval($h / $n); $h2 = $h1 % $n; $h3 = base_convert($h2, 10, $m); $h4 = sprintf("%02s", $h3); return $h4; }原文...